How are retired lithium-ion batteries recycled?
The recycling of retired lithium-ion batteries (LIBs) involves typically pretreatments such as discharging, disassembly, shredding, separation, followed by pyrometallurgical or hydrometallurgical processes to recover active materials. These processes face substantial challenges in efficiently separating materials and achieving high purity levels.
Do automated disassembly processes improve recycling of LIBS?
A disassembly station derived from the framework is established, demonstrating automated disassembly processes with a 13.88 % increase in efficiency compared to the manual approach. This study contributes to advancing automated disassembly processes, enhancing an efficient recycling of LIBs through improved materials separation in pretreatments. 1.
Can a disassembly station be adapted for cells with hard casings?
Thus, experimental investigations in automated cell disassembly within the station can be executed to verify the disassembly concept and make adjustments to the construction. With this modular design, an adaptation of the disassembly station is feasible for cells with hard casings by quickly replacing the cell opening unit.
What is a prototype disassembly station?
Guided by this concept, a prototype disassembly station (Fig. 6) for spent battery cells is conceptualized within a glovebox filled with extreme dry inert gas, comprising different units with an emphasis on cell opening and ESCs dismantling of z-folded pouch cell.
How does automated disassembly improve efficiency?
Automated disassembly improves efficiency by 13.88 % compared to the manual process.
